To compare a virus and a living organism, you can create a table with different categories and characteristics. Here is an example of a table that compares a virus and a living organism:

||Virus|Living Organism|
|---|---|---|
|Cellular Structure|Non-cellular, composed of genetic material (DNA or RNA) and a protein coat called a capsid|Cellular, composed of one or more cells|
|Replication|Can only replicate inside a host cell|Can replicate independently|
|Metabolism|Lacks metabolic processes, relies on host cell's machinery for replication|Has metabolic processes for energy production and growth|
|Growth|Does not grow in size|Exhibits growth and development|
|Response to Stimuli|Does not respond to stimuli|Responds to environmental stimuli|
|Evolution|Undergoes evolution with genetic variations and natural selection|Undergoes evolution with genetic variations and natural selection|
